Cruising in Langkawi, Malaysia, the crew of Nandji - Frothlyfe manages daily boat life tasks while navigating a pregnancy. The host performs routine maintenance on the tender’s outboard motor, mixing 50:1 fuel and oil, and retrieves a discarded float to improve the tender's painter.2:17 During the wet season, the crew experiences rapid weather shifts from clear skies to heavy rain, which they utilize for an outdoor shower on the bow.3:44 They conduct a beach cleanup to remove plastic waste and styrofoam washed ashore by tides, opting to store the debris-filled tender away from the main vessel to avoid potential insect infestations.9:41 While sailing back to town, the crew deploys the headsail for a downwind run, keeping the boom offset to prevent shading the bimini-mounted solar panels.13:40 A medical ultrasound confirms a six-week pregnancy, resolving discrepancies between different tracking apps.16:46
